Main issues, as the Inspector framed them

  • whether the proposal would be inappropriate development for the purposes of development plan policy and the National Planning Policy Framework
  • the effect of the proposal on the openness of the Green Belt
  • if the proposal would be inappropriate development, whether the harm by reason of inappropriateness, and any other harm, is clearly outweighed by other considerations, so as to amount to the very special circumstances necessary to justify it

What decided it

The cumulative disproportionate addition to the original building's size and the resulting harm to Green Belt openness were not clearly outweighed by the other considerations advanced, meaning very special circumstances did not exist to justify the development.

Plan policies cited: saved policy 2 of the North Hertfordshire District Council District Local Plan No.2 with Alterations (1996), Policy SP5 of the emerging North Hertfordshire District Council Local Plan 2011-2031
